Quote:
Originally Posted by AriuSen View Post
yea I am just gonna buy new ones.
so much stuff to buy on my list.....SS headers, section 1 and 2...have the 3 race already.
same motor mounts you have, transmission mounts, trailing arm bushings, camber arm, superflex front bushing, some reinforcement parts, flywheel.

anything you recommend getting that is not there either for precaution or performance?
thanks a lot for your help....wish you were in LA lol
Lol... That's a pretty good start.
The Auto solutions shift kit is absolutely amazing, not sure if he's still making them or not.
Brake ducts for sure, especially if you like trail braking. & close off those OE bumper inlets (contribute to lift)
If you are doing a dedicated track beast, a better rad would be a consideration.
There are a few weak components (plastic drain etc)
